Transaction 8953370405e08ea6bba16ef746e0cfc0440997352037e62f8fe53aab752220e6
1 Input
1 Output
-
8953370405e08ea6bba16ef746e0cfc0440997352037e62f8fe53aab752220e6:0
- value
- 100328
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c3d421a82bfd9f99b7bd2fc66ff7b0992a3eb47
- address
- bc1qes75yx5zhlvlnxmm6t7xdlmmpxf2866828njpm